SIP panel is not equal to H-Block !

SIP panel is not equal to H-Block……. and this in many respects ‼️ Why❓ ✔️ H-Block is a panel with box structure made of OSB filled with foamed polyurethane. SIP is an OSB panel glued to the polystyrene core, which is a shield, sometimes is used as a supporting element.✔️ H-Block creates a homogeneous insulating and constructional structure SIP panel is not equal to H-Block !
